Antonio Bachour is one of the best pastry chefs in Miami. At the St. Regis Bal Harbour Resort, he creates stunning desserts layered with tropical fruits, sorbets, crémeux, and mousse.
Here, in his own words, are his favorite restaurants in town.
1. Makoto: “Every time I go, chef Makoto Okuwa prepares an omakase-style meal. I leave the selections up to him, and he sends me whatever he wants. It’s always amazing. I love all the fish there: maguro, medai, aji, toro, fluke. Also, he serves the best Japanese eggplant with chicken miso.”
2. MC Kitchen: “Dena Marino makes some of the best pasta in town. My favorite is the Rustichella d’Abruzzo Paccheri, with house-made spicy Italian sausage, broccoli rabe, and pecorino romano.”

3. Pubbelly: “The dates avec chorizo are delicious, and so is the Pubbelly ramen.”
4. Hakkasan: “My favorite dish is the duck salad. And the Peking duck is also to die for.”
5. Sugarcane Raw Bar Grill: “I love the drinks. My favorite is the strawberry balsamic cocktail. It’s a nice atmosphere, and chef Timon Balloo’s food is great. He’s truly amazing. I also love the short ribs and crispy rice!”
